undelayed

adj

Etymology

From un- + delayed.

Definitions

  1. Not delayed.

    • Although this run was made on Whitsun-Tuesday, and the traffic into London was heavy from all directions, we got a wonderfully clear road and apart from one slight check at Herne Hill were entirely undelayed.
